Mulray hosted the breakfast time slot on Sydney FM radio station 2MMM (Triple M) in the 1980s. First aired in 1992, it was stopped about 35 minutes in, because the owner of Ch 9 (Kerry Packer) rang in and angrily complained about the show (it's claimed he used the words "get that shit off my station"). Mulray was fired and banned from the Nine Network as a result, although he would later return to Nine in 2002 to be a part of the special Brian Henderson Toasted and Roasted (even adding a subtle joke about his ban while Packer was in the audience), and judge on the 2005 series StarStruck (shortly after Packer's death in December that year). In the late 1980s and early 1990s, Doug was part of the Channel Seven Australian Touring Car Championship and Bathurst 1000 commentary team headed up by Mike Raymond and Neil Crompton until Seven lost the rights in 1997.
